Abstract

The invention discloses a composition containing ginseng exosomes and superelastin and application thereof, belonging to the technical field of biology. The ginseng exosome and superelastin-containing composition is prepared by compounding ginseng exosome and superelastin according to the weight ratio of 10 (100-150), wherein the ginseng exosome is prepared by extracting ginseng exosome from ginseng root tissues by utilizing a differential centrifugation method to obtain ginseng exosome crude extract, adding sucrose solutions with different concentrations into the ginseng exosome crude extract, and carrying out ultra-high speed centrifugation and purification to obtain the purified ginseng exosome, and the amino acid sequence of the superelastin is shown as SEQ ID NO. 3. The ginseng exosome and the superelastin are combined for the first time, wherein the ginseng exosome and the superelastin both have the effect of promoting cell proliferation, the use safety is high, and the ginseng exosome and the superelastin can synergistically improve the skin tightening and anti-wrinkle effects and the skin injury repairing effects.

Description

Composition containing ginseng exosomes and superelastin and application thereof Technical Field The invention relates to the technical field of biology, in particular to a composition containing ginseng exosomes and superelastin and application thereof. Background Skin aging is a complex biological process that is primarily characterized by collagen and elastin degradation, disruption of extracellular matrix (ECM) structure, reduced skin barrier function, increased moisture loss, and visible signs of wrinkling, sagging, etc. Although the traditional anti-aging components such as retinol, vitamin C, peptides and the like have certain efficacy, the problems of poor stability, low transdermal absorption rate, strong irritation or single action mechanism and the like generally exist, and the requirements of consumers on efficient, safe and multi-target anti-aging products are difficult to meet. In recent years, plant-derived exosomes are receiving attention as emerging natural active carriers due to their unique nanoscale structure, good biocompatibility, excellent transmembrane delivery capacity and endogenous bioactivity. The ginseng exosomes are proved to be rich in microribonucleic acid (microRNA), polysaccharide, saponin and antioxidase, so that free radicals can be effectively removed, the activity of Matrix Metalloproteinases (MMPs) can be inhibited, fibroblast proliferation and collagen synthesis can be regulated and controlled, and the ginseng exosomes have remarkable anti-inflammatory, antioxidant and repair promoting functions. More importantly, the natural lipid bilayer membrane structure can be used as an intelligent carrier, so that the skin permeation efficiency and targeting of other active ingredients are improved. Elastin (ELastin) is a key structural protein that maintains skin elasticity and resiliency and is very susceptible to irreversible cross-linking and degradation during aging. However, natural elastin has a large molecular weight, is difficult to transdermally, and is easily inactivated. The superelastin is constructed by a self-assembly technology, has a nano-network structure of dynamic reversible non-covalent bonds (such as hydrogen bonds, hydrophobic effect and Van der Waals force), not only remarkably improves the stability and bioavailability of elastin fragments, but also forms a bionic elastic membrane on the skin surface, immediately improves skin feel and promotes endogenous elastic fiber regeneration for a long time. Although ginseng exosomes and superelastin each exhibit good skin care potential, in the prior art, exosomes are mostly used for drug delivery, while superelastin focuses on physical support, and there are few reports of synergistic integration of the two into the same product system. Disclosure of Invention The present invention is directed to a composition comprising ginseng exosomes and superelastin and its use against the above-mentioned prior art. In order to achieve the above purpose, the invention adopts the following technical scheme: In a first aspect of the present invention, there is provided a composition comprising ginseng exosomes and superelastin, wherein the composition is prepared by compounding ginseng exosomes and superelastin in a weight ratio of 10 (100-150). Preferably, the ginseng exosome is prepared by the following method: extracting Ginseng radix exosome from Ginseng radix tissue by differential centrifugation to obtain Ginseng radix exosome crude extract, adding sucrose solutions with different concentrations, and ultra-high speed centrifuging and purifying to obtain purified Ginseng radix exosome. Further, the differential centrifugation method is carried out under the conditions that the ginseng root tissue is homogenized, the homogenized fluid is centrifuged for 10min at 300 Xg to remove massive tissue fragments, the supernatant is centrifuged for 20min at 2000 Xg to remove cell fragments, then the supernatant is centrifuged for 30min at 10000 Xg to remove organelles, finally, the supernatant is centrifuged for 70min at 110000 Xg at ultrahigh speed, the supernatant is discarded, and the sediment is resuspended to obtain the ginseng exosome crude extract. Preferably, the amino acid sequence of the superelastin is shown as SEQ ID NO. 3. In some preferred embodiments of the invention, the composition is compounded from ginseng exosomes and superelastin in a weight ratio of 10:125. In a second aspect of the present invention there is provided the use of the above composition in at least one of the following (1) - (4): (1) Preparing a product for promoting cell proliferation; (2) Preparing a product for inhibiting skin shrinkage; (3) Preparing a whitening product; (4) And preparing a product for promoting damage repair.
